Following the more decoupled design we can now create net devices on their configuration path, rather than saving a config and delaying creation to boot-time.
Such a model allows user-errors (like invalid resources or permissions) to be reported as part of the configuration step rather than later at attempted boot.
It would also remove the time window between configuration and boot where changes to the host system (creating Taps, changing permissions, etc) would cause microVM boot failures (race condition between validation and commitment of resources).
Such a model should also decrease code complexity and should provide better efficiency to the process of configuring and starting a microVM (no more moving configurations around in memory and validating resources both at config time and boot-time).
